I just purchased a WB Pro-Meg for my 400ex. I had it on and was beginning to fine tune the carburetion when I noticed a leak between the megaphone and the muffler where it is rivotted together. I took it back to Rocky Mountain ATV (great place) and they told me that WB does not do a swap, but instead wants the system back to look at it and either replace or repair it. This was kind of a bummer as I now have to wait up to 4 weeks to get it back. My question is this, while I was there, one of the guys told me that another person had a problem with the rivots actually coming out after riding his for a while. Has anyone else had this problem? I love the pipe, but I don't think I want to have one if I will be having problems down the line. [img]i/expressions/face-icon-small-sad.gif[/img]
